Wiki access on Pinewheel is role-based. New hires get Reader by default. Editor requires team-lead approval in the Cinderbark portal; Admin is ops-only. Never share Editor sessions. If a page is locked, check the role matrix first before filing a ticket. Role changes sync hourly, so wait before retesting. Confirm your role took effect by checking the token stamped on your last sync.

trace token, bawep-fahof: htk6_262092

## Further reading

Orrelay supports hot-reloading of most configuration values: edits to the runtime config are picked up within 30 seconds without a restart. Support staff should know that connection-pool sizes and TLS settings are the exceptions and still require a rolling restart. If a customer reports a config change not taking effect, check the reload log first. A full list of reloadable keys and known caveats is maintained on our internal page here.

runbook for haduf-tadup: https://confluence.tolvaqsys.internal/display/display/display/8e81e604

Retrying failed exports in Quillbarge is mostly painless — the worker picks up anything stuck in the FAILED state every ten minutes. For manual retries, run the replay script from the jobs folder with the batch flag. Before you run it locally, your .env needs the export bucket's signing secret on the following line.

vault entry, fawif-tadup: COURIER_KEY29=fba3dedb47dad65bab6e255d088f1